Transaction 38326eccd3d699b23abe3310b88491535d67773be2b82496c856b822087277a4

2 Input
1 Outputs
  • 38326eccd3d699b23abe3310b88491535d67773be2b82496c856b822087277a4:0
  • value  333600
    address  34CrMNgBk7a6uiesvPMKTEjHMCHLsxfuEV